I headed out today to a local patch of woods I've hit many times before with good success. As I was walking out to the location I pass over a small bridge at a dam and there is this crazy whirlpool being sucked down to the pipe the pond drains through. I've included a pic but I wish I could figure out how to import my videos into Windows movie maker, I get an error. I got a cool video of the whirlpool as well as a video of one of my silvers for the day, a merc. I ended up getting two mercs for the day, both 1924 and 3 wheats (1917, '18, '19) and a cool monogrammed business card holder. BTW, the raspberries were delicious and you'll understand the name of this thread when you see the last picture.
P.s. I just remembered I also found a 1912 V-nickel which is currently soaking in Worcestershire sauce. I'll take a pic and post it here when it's ready.
